For some reasons, such as programming, construction, aging, management, there have been some defects in many existent sluices inevitably. The defects in some sluices are very serous which have influenced the benefits of the sluices, threatened the lives and belongs of the people living in the downstream and restricted the growing of economy. So the safety appraisal of sluice should be done in time in order to sufficiently know the situation of the sluices and give direction to the decision-making of the government and the design of the reinforcement. Then the work of reinforcement can be carried out step by step.In this paper, a generally analysis is given to the main defect types, the causes, the detection, reinforcements and prevention measures of sluices after an investigation to some representative sluices in Jiangsu province.The safety appraisal of sluice can give some answers to the questions how serious the defects are and if the sluices can be used sequentially. The stipulation for safety appraisal of sluices has given us some directions because the work of investigation, detection, checking computation has been delicately stipulated in it. The conclusions reached in the step of safety appraisal are drawn by several experts because consummate evaluation system is lacked. Not only safety problem but also applicability problem and endurance problem should be considered in the appraisal work. So we should analysis the reliability of the sluices in the step of safety appraisal.At present, in the reliability evaluation of sluices there are two approaches that are level-assessment method and reliability computation method. The level-assessment method is easy, practicable, and operational by constituting a hiberarchy, which can make complicated problem layered. At first, the lowest layer is evaluated. Then the whole evaluation conclusions can be drawn by synthesizing layer by layer. Researches on this method have been done by some scholars and there have been some useful productions. In this paper, based on the above researches, the multi-layer fuzzy expert evaluation method has been advanced combined with the safety appraisal of sluices. So far, studies on systematic reliability of sluices are very few and it is primarily discussed in this paper. At last the stability against sliding of sluice chamber is analyzed compared with the method of safety coefficients.
